random-binary
Return a random binary number.
Install
$ npm install --save random-binary
Usage
For more use-cases see the tests
var randomBinary = require('random-binary');
// API
// - randomBinary([bit]);
// - randomBinary([options]);
By default, the bit length is randomly between 0
and 256
:
randomBinary();
// => 11010000101111010101011010101100
Can optionally specify a bit length and the result will be exactly that length:
randomBinary(4); // or
randomBinary({ bit: 4 });
// => 0111
randomBinary(8); // or
randomBinary({ bit: 8 });
// => 11011111
randomBinary(16); // or
randomBinary({ bit: 16 });
// => 0101100001110000
Note: the bit
should between 0
and 256
.
